Could one HPV shot be enough? 20-Year study seeks answers
Knowledge-focused OngoingThis study is checking how long the HPV vaccine protects women who received one, two, or three doses. Researchers are following about 946 women from an earlier trial in Costa Rica for up to 20 years after their shots. By testing blood samples, they hope to learn if one dose might…
